华为云计算平台如何实现短信通知接口的集成与优化?

短信接口华为云计算提供了一种短信通知服务,使开发者能够通过API集成将短信发送功能嵌入到他们的应用程序中。这项服务支持高效的信息传递,适用于各种通知需求,从事务提醒到营销信息。

华为云计算短信通知接口

短信接口华为云计算_短信通知接口
(图片来源网络,侵删)

概述

华为云提供的短信通知接口服务,允许开发者在自己的应用程序中集成短信发送功能,这项服务支持快速、可靠的短信发送至中国境内外的手机号码,它适用于各种场景,如用户注册验证、密码重置、交易通知等。

接口特性

高可靠性:利用华为云的高可用架构,确保短信送达率。

广泛覆盖:支持国内外多个国家和地区的手机号。

易用性:提供简单的API和详细的开发文档,便于快速集成。

安全性:数据传输过程加密,保证信息传输安全。

实时性:支持实时发送和接收短信,满足即时通讯需求。

短信接口华为云计算_短信通知接口
(图片来源网络,侵删)

使用流程

1、注册与登录:首先在华为云平台注册账号并登录。

2、创建应用:在控制台创建短信服务应用,获取必要的认证信息。

3、配置API:根据开发文档配置API调用参数。

4、发送短信:通过API发送短信到指定手机号。

5、接收反馈:通过回调或轮询方式获取短信发送状态报告。

接口参数

参数名称 必选/可选 描述
appid 必选 应用的唯一标识符。
text 必选 短信内容。
to 必选 收信人手机号。
from 可选 发信人签名,一般为企业简称或代号。
template 可选 短信模板ID,用于发送预定义格式的短信。

示例代码

短信接口华为云计算_短信通知接口
(图片来源网络,侵删)
import requests
url = "https://sms.apnortheast1.myhuaweicloud.com/v1/{project_id}/sms/send"
headers = {
    "Authorization": "Bearer YOUR_ACCESS_TOKEN",
    "ContentType": "application/json"
}
body = {
    "appid": "YOUR_APP_ID",
    "to": "RECIPIENT_PHONE_NUMBER",
    "text": "Hello, this is a test message."
}
response = requests.post(url, headers=headers, json=body)
print(response.json())

价格计费

按条计费:根据发送成功的短信数量进行计费。

预付费:需要预先充值到账户,按实际消耗扣费。

后付费:按月结算,适用于企业客户。

注意事项

确保遵守当地法律法规,不发送垃圾短信。

保护用户隐私,不泄露用户信息。

相关问题与解答

Q1: 如何提高短信发送的成功率?

A1: 确保号码正确无误,避免被列入黑名单;选择合适的发送时间,避免高峰时段;使用短信模板提前审核通过,避免因内容问题导致发送失败。

Q2: 如果收不到短信怎么办?

A2: 首先检查手机号码是否正确,信号是否良好;其次确认账户余额是否充足;如果问题依旧,可以联系华为云客服寻求帮助。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-07-25 21:31
下一篇 2024-07-25 21:40

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

QQ-14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信